Blavatnik Awards for Young Scientists
The Blavatnik Awards for Young Scientists recognize and celebrate the achievements of extraordinary young scientists and engineers. The Awards are conferred annually to postdoctoral scientists in New York, New Jersey, and Connecticut, and to outstanding young faculty from research institutions based in the United States, the United Kingdom, and Israel. Innovators in Science Award
The Innovators in Science Award recognizes a promising Early-Career Scientist's and an outstanding Senior Scientist's contributions to science in the therapeutic areas of Neuroscience, Regenerative Medicine, Rare Diseases, Gastroenterology, and Oncology, and is intended to support their commitment to innovative research. The Leon Levy Scholarships in Neuroscience
The Leon Levy Scholarships in Neuroscience (LLSN) aim to promote groundbreaking neuroscience research in the five boroughs of New York City. The scholarships support the most innovative young researchers at a critical stage of their careers—their postdoctoral research—as they develop the new ideas and directions that will help establish them as independent neuroscientists. New York Academy of Sciences Marine Science and Oceanography Teaching Fellows
The New York Academy of Sciences Marine Science and Oceanography Teaching Fellows program identifies innovative and diverse educators in the fields of Marine Science and Oceanography. Working with the New York Academy of Sciences, these Fellows will help shape the Early Childhood to Grade 12 curriculum at NEOM for formal, informal and family education. The Tata Transformation Prize
The Tata Transformation Prize aims to support breakthrough, innovative technologies that address India’s greatest challenges. Applicants put forward innovations with demonstrated high potential to be further developed, tested, and taken to market; the Tata Transformation Prize helps the scientists at the cusp of implementing the most promising transformational technologies take that next step. Travel Fellowships
To encourage highly qualified early career investigators, women, racial/ethnic minorities, persons with disabilities, and other individuals who traditionally have been underrepresented in science to pursue professional STEM careers, the Academy provides Travel Fellowships to defray (in part) the travel, lodging, and registration costs for meritorious individuals to attend and present at Academy symposia.
